Installing Clojure on Nitrous.IO platform

I’ve evaluated Nitrous.IO service for a few weeks now. In a nutshell it allows you to create virtual, development, environment, to which you can connect remotely (using the terminal, but also the web page, chrome app or even Mac app). By default Nitrous.IO comes with preconfigured boxes with Ruby/Rails, Node.js, Python/Django and Go.

Making mechanical keyboard less loud

The thing, I’ve complained about in my review of the Tesoro Durandal G1N keyboard was the noise. It was especially disturbing late night, when I was still working on my PC and my wife wanted to sleep ;). To solve this problem I’ve decided to reduce the noise of my keyboard by applying sound dampeners - a special soft rubber O-rings that are installed on every keycap stem.
